Revell has 2 different kits in 1:32, the old based on the prototyp with some more sprues and a hole new with open door options and reworked details

Air Zermatt, swiss privat rescue service

Revell released a special kit for the swedisch police, normal old ec135 with sprue for the police and rescue equipment and a extra sprue for all swedisch special equipment, I have to screatch build the console for the FLIR operator
